Chebanse Elementary School
Quick Stats (2023)
- Grades: Kindergarten-4
- Enrollment: 303 students
- Minority Enrollment: 10%
- Overall Testing Rank: Top 30% in IL
- Math Proficiency: 35-39% (Top 20%)
- Reading Proficiency: 25-29% (Top 50%)
- Source: National Center for Education Statistics (NCES), IL Dept. of Education

Frequently Asked Questions
What is Chebanse Elementary School's ranking?
Chebanse Elementary School ranks among the top 20% of public schools in Illinois for: Highest math proficiency (Top 20%).
What percent of students have achieved state testing proficiency in math and reading?
35-39% of students have achieved math proficiency (compared to the 28% IL state average), while 25-29% of students have achieved reading proficiency (compared to the 32% IL state average).
How many students attend Chebanse Elementary School?
303 students attend Chebanse Elementary School.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
90% of Chebanse Elementary School students are White, 5% of students are Hispanic, 3% of students are Two or more races, and 2% of students are Black.
What grades does Chebanse Elementary School offer ?
Chebanse Elementary School offers enrollment in grades Kindergarten-4
What school district is Chebanse Elementary School part of?
Chebanse Elementary School is part of Central Community Unit School District 4.
